Sat 1307901404896006

decimal
313160.1404896006
degree
0°103160′680″1404896006‴
percentile
62.28101934927134%
name
eowbdsyvxlr
cycle
0
epoch
1
period
155
block
313160
offset
1404896006
timestamp
rarity
common